BiS between 2.2 and 2.3 hasn't and wont change, without the introduction of any new i110 pieces none of the BiS lists have changed.
that said, the SMN BiS in particular is a hotly disputed topic, lot of people number crunching to find the best list (myself included) but they are all so close that its near impossible to give an absolute answer to which is the best outright.
This is arguably the BIS setup: http://ffxiv.ariyala.com/N9A9
However, the bottom line is it doesn't really matter. I made what is probably considered the "worst in slot" setup (while maintaining ilvl110 and the acc cap): http://ffxiv.ariyala.com/N9A7. In the simulators the "worst in slot" setup is only a loss of 6.2 DPS (~1.5%)
Edit just for fun, this is the BIS while never stepping foot into SCoB (while maintaining the acc cap): http://ffxiv.ariyala.com/N9FI. In the simulators this is only a DPS loss of 13.2 (~3.2%)

A nice option I am using on Summoner is after upgrading the Weathered Evenstar Ring of Casting, to just get another Weathered Evenstar Ring.
IMO it's probably better than the High Allagan Ring, although you lose 2 INT, you get 12 Crit (since Spell Speed is essentially worth 0 on Summoner), and it's a good option early on when you are needing that extra accuracy.

Note that for this post I will be using the coefficients from http://ffxiv.ariyala.com (even though my testing has shown that crit should be weighted higher than this)
WP = 6.57
Int = 1
Crit = 0.211
Det = 0.283
SS = 0.094
This statement is totally correct.Judgment ring of casting should be better than High Allagan Ring, Has 17 crit and 9 det
http://xivdb.com/?item/8354/Judgment-Ring-of-Casting
As long as you meet the acc req in coil.
2 int + 13 spell SS from HA = 3.2
17 crit + 9 det from Judgement ring = 6.1 (+2.9)
However now we need to focus on that last sentence "As long as you meet the acc req in coil." Any BIS build will be hovering right around the Acc cap, so we still need to figure out a way to make up the lost Acc from the HA ring.
Lets look at some possibilities...
Earrings (swap HA with Sold):
HA = 19 crit + 9 det = 6.6
Sold = 13 det = 3.7 (-2.9)
Boots (swap Sold with HA):
Sold = 25 crit + 18 SS = 7.0
HA = 18 crit = 3.8 (-3.2)
Wrist (swap Sold with HA):
Sold = 13 crit + 13 det = 6.4
HA = 13 crit = 2.7 (-3.7)
As you can see, any swap that you make will cancel out the gains from the judgement ring, with the boots or wrist swap actual being worse. Also not for someone like me who values crit more than http://ffxiv.ariyala.com, even the earring swap is worse.

Every time you cast Ruin 2 (which you should be for maximum DPS rotations prior to using Fester) and Bio (Refreshing a main DoT), Spell speed becomes more and more useless overall.
This makes swapping in some parts on the left side more beneficial for the sake of higher ACC. While the earrings are better on a direct comparison, comparing weighted gains from both, there is virtually no build you can make with those earrings that can't be outdone by another using the evenstar earrings when aiming to satisfy the current Coil Cap.
